Hello all,

I'm trying to optimize the execution of a query which deletes a big
amount of records based on time

I need to remove from 100.000 to 1.000.000 records from my table once a
day, and I'dd like to make that removal as fast as possible. This is the
idea:

DELETE FROM tt WHERE time < $1;


Would it be considerably faster if I declare that query inside a user
function, let's say function_delete(integer), and invoque it instead

SELECT function_delete($max_time);


Would this second approach be faster ? I imagine there could be some
internal mechanism that would allow pg to have that query pre-optimized
somehow ?

thanks for the feedback.

Joao

[[[ I've been looking at Partitioning, but it seems to be a quite
intrusive setup if you already have your system up and running]]]
